Output bfbc44fb5da76c0434fbf6a95a91da88d613ba1be3381bfda421b00786b4d3ee:1

value
2422993
script pubkey
OP_0 OP_PUSHBYTES_20 6095e980f4e439108223e1be58b66df5130e66ed
address
bc1qvz27nq85usu3pq3ruxl93dnd75fsuehd7suatr
transaction
bfbc44fb5da76c0434fbf6a95a91da88d613ba1be3381bfda421b00786b4d3ee
confirmations
164126
spent
true